正文
sqlserver2008唯一id,sqlserver设置唯一
小程序:扫一扫查出行
【扫一扫了解最新限行尾号】
复制小程序
【扫一扫了解最新限行尾号】
复制小程序
数据库唯一字段的问题
主表中未设置主键,在建立关系时就会这样显示。一般来说,主表中都有一个字段是不重复的,用它来做主键。如学生表中的学生编号是唯一的,不重复的,就可做主键。
那你就标识一列唯一字段。 比如excel里有一列是身份证,而身份证是唯一的一列不可能出现重复,那就每插一条数据就从数据库里读有没有这条记录,如果有就不插。 当然我这是程序写的。
在sql server中,唯一索引字段不能出现多个null值 在mysql 的innodb引擎中,是允许在唯一索引的字段中出现多个null值的。根据NULL的定义,NULL表示的是未知,因此两个NULL比较的结果既不相等,也不不等,结果仍然是未知。
那就给大家详细的列举一下如何在 sql server表中设置字段为唯一约束。
这种索引叫做唯一索引。它保证数据库表中的每一行都有一个唯一的索引值。这个索引可以是自动生成的(比如一个自增的整数),也可以是用户提供的(比如用户名或者身份证号码)。
SQLServer2008如何查看与创建约束
1、创建约束的顺序是先定义主表的主键,再对从表定义外键约束。查看FOREIGN KEY约束,展开Columns,可以看到灰色的小钥匙为Foreign Key;展开Keys,可以看到Foreign Key约束的名字为FK_contact_company。
2、首先右键单击数据表,选择设计,如下图所示。接着右键单击字段,选择检查约束,如下图所示。接下来点击左下角的添加按钮,如下图所示。然后点击表达式右侧的三个点,如下图所示。
3、一:触发器是一种特殊的存储过程,它不能被显式地调用,而是在往表中插入记录_更新记录或者删除记录时被自动地激活。所以触发器可以用来实现对表实施复杂的完整性约束。
4、我们在使用SQLServer设计数据库时有时候需要为两张表建立主外键约束关系,以便能实现两张表的数据进行级联删除和级联更新,下面给大家介绍一下如何在SQLServer中给两张表建立主外键约束。
win7安装sqlserver2008r2系统无法打开设备或文件
安装包没有在本地磁盘,网络安装,把安装包复制到本地磁盘试试;更换盘符试试;安装包本身有问题,缺少文件。操作系统有问题。以上自己依据实际情况去排除,没有安装完,卸载后并把安装目录的文件全删除,再安装。
这是sql2008前置的安装程序,必须首先安装,否则,sql2008是不会安装成功的。
什么文件无法打开?如果是安装文件所在的目录下的文件无法打开,可能需要重新下载一个安装。如果是其他的目录下的文件无法打开,是不是没有权限。
sqlserver2008唯一id的介绍就聊到这里吧,感谢你花时间阅读本站内容,更多关于sqlserver设置唯一、sqlserver2008唯一id的信息别忘了在本站进行查找喔。